Deployment setups are not possible with YAML Specs
Enable creation of deployments with YAML
This would allow YAML to become helpful in this scenario
BAM-19840 Bamboo YAML Specs for Deployments
BAM-13411 Deployment project & environment configuration changes should show up in audit log